    Islay Spalding Kilt Pins

    I was looking online for some original kilt pins that I could maybe get someday and came across this site since I'm not a really big fan of the sword kilt pin. I think she makes some fantastic designs and each one is unique to the person she works with. I haven't contacted her about prices and such since a custom kilt pin is way down my list of things to buy, but it's definitely bookmarked.

    I'm curious if anyone here has any of her work. I'd love to see more of it.
